Main Program: Fixation: How to Have Stuff without Breaking the Planet with author Sandra Goldmark, Professor at Barnard College
This program is CEU eligible
As productivity and/or organizing professionals, we are well versed in the language of “stuff,” and the emotional (and sometimes physical) weight it carries. Sandra Goldmark’s book, Fixation: How to Have Stuff without Breaking the Planet, argues that we do not need to feel shame about our stuff, nor do we need to adopt any fad “stuff diets.” We need a simple way forward that works for individuals, for the economy, and for the planet.
